Miriam Keurulainen lifelong resident of Westminster; 88 Westminster Miriam (Maki) Keurulainen, 88, died Sunday November 2, 2008 at the Concordia Lutheran Ministries in Cabot, PA., after a long illness. She was the wife of the late Toivo J. Keurulainen. She was born in Fitchburg on April 23,...
